兔八哥笔记5:WLS8.1上Web应用的部署
E-Mail: ltf_ty@163.net
昨天刚参加完BEA的dev2dev大会,领到一份WebLogic Platfor8.1的使用版,今天立刻装上了,用了一会发现,WLS8.1和WLS7.0有些区别,我暂时只发现了2处,一处是配置JDBC时的数据库类型增多了,增加了MySql及PointBase等以前没有的类型,同时也增加了MS SQLServer7.0的驱动配置向导。另一处是功能名字有些变化的部署web application。
WLS7.0中叫做“web application”,WLS8.1中叫“Web Application Modules”。下面我简要的介绍一下Web应用在WLS8.1上怎样部署。
1. 打开控制台:http://localhost:7001/console
2.选择Web Application Modules后出现的界面:
3.选择Deploy a new Web Application Module:
4.选择Deploy a new Web Application Module后出现的界面:
5.选择Application
6.选择application后出现的界面:
7.如果你的应用在Weblogic Server的同一机器上,则选择location部分。举例说明:
我的应用叫myjsp,在localhost的D:\。则我选择location部分的”Location:localhost\D:\”,如图:
8选择后的界面如下图:
WebLogic发现有效的应用前有一个单选框。
9.选择你要部署的应用前面的单选框,单击“Target Module”按钮后,界面如图:
10.Identity部分的Name是你部署后应用的名字,也可以更改。单击“Deploy”按钮后界面如下:
显示应用成功部署。在这个界面我们可以停止这个应用,也可以重新部署。当然,是点击Actions的“Stop”和“Redeploy”了。
11.测试:单击上图中的Testing页签:
12.因为这个应用没有默认页(welcome),所以WLS提示“There are no welcome files for this application”。如果你配置了默认页,则可以直接在这里单击myserver旁边的连接就会执行,而在我们这个应用里就不行了。但我们可以手工输入:http://localhost:7001/myjsp/hello.jsp
如图:
OK,我们部署成功了!
13.如果你细心,你可能会发现在第7步的条件是应用在WLS的机器上,如果你的应用和WLS不在同一个机器上,那么我们应该在第7步选择“upload your file(s)”,界面如下:
14.单击“浏览”,弹出选择文件的对话框,如图:
15.把myjsp打包成.war文件。
16.选择要上传的应用的war或jar或ear,如图:
16.单击“upload”,成功上传后,出现如下界面:
17.选择“myserver”,出现如下界面:
18.单击“upload”,出现如下界面:
myjsp.war就是我们上传的文件。
19.选中myjsp.war:
20.单击“Target Module”,界面如下:
往下就不用我再说了吧!
欢迎交流!!!
2003-11-7 下午